Agriculture & Livestock Sakhis Threaten Statewide Strike Over ₹1910 Honorarium
- •Agriculture Sakhis and Livestock Sakhis in Chhattisgarh are protesting extremely low honorariums of ₹1910 per month, irregular payments, and uncompensated work expenses.
- •These women implement various state and central government schemes at the rural level, including online work for Locos, VPRP, Lakhpati Didi, surveys, and training.
- •They incur personal expenses for mobile recharges (₹300-350/month) and travel for meetings, which are not reimbursed, making the net income even lower.
- •Honorariums are often delayed by 4-6 months and sometimes paid in cash after deductions, further worsening their financial situation.
- •The Sakhis demand increased honorarium, direct bank payments, coverage of work-related expenses, employee status, regularization, and adherence to the Minimum Wages Act.
Why It Matters: Chhattisgarh's Sakhis demand fair pay and better working conditions, threatening a statewide strike if ignored.
